What Is a Family Based Visa
A family based visa is an immigration benefit that enables qualifying family members of U.S. nationals and legal permanent residents to secure lawful status in the United States. The U.S. immigration system places a significant emphasis on family unity, and family based immigration makes up a large share of all legal immigration to the nation every year. There are two main groups within the family based visa system: immediate relative visas and family preference visas. Immediate relative visas are available to spouses, unmarried children under the age of 21, and parents of U.S. citizens. These visas are not limited by annual numerical caps, which indicates they are usually handled more rapidly. Family preference visas, on the other hand, are available to more remote family members and are governed by annual caps, which can result in longer waiting periods.
Eligibility Requirements for Sponsors and Beneficiaries
Before {beginning} the family based visa {process}, it is important to establish whether both the sponsor and the prospective family member being sponsored fulfill the applicable qualification criteria. The sponsor, otherwise called the sponsor, must be either a U.S. citizen or a lawful permanent resident who is no less than 18 years of age. Additionally, the sponsor must demonstrate that they have adequate income or financial assets to provide financial support for the relative they wish to bring to the United States. This condition is formalized through an Affidavit of Support, which is a binding legal document. The intending immigrant, or the family member being sponsored, must have a valid family connection with the sponsor and must be admissible to the United States. Circumstances such as criminal history, medical conditions, and previous immigration offenses can affect admissibility and may call for waivers or further supporting documents.
Steps Involved in the Family Based Visa Process
The family based visa process requires several key phases, each of which must be fulfilled precisely and in the correct sequence. The opening phase is for the U.S. citizen or permanent resident sponsor to file Form I-130, Petition for Alien Relative, with U.S. Citizenship and Immigration Services (USCIS). This document proves the eligible familial relationship between the petitioner and the intending immigrant. Once the request is approved, the following steps are contingent on whether the beneficiary is already in the United States or located overseas. If the beneficiary is in the U.S. and qualified, they may apply for adjustment of status by filing Form I-485. If the intending immigrant is beyond the borders of the United States, the case will be forwarded to the National Visa Center and thereafter to the U.S. consulate or embassy in the beneficiary’s native nation for consular processing. Throughout this procedure, individuals are required to present necessary documentation, attend scheduled interviews, and go through security screenings and health screenings.
Common Challenges Faced by Families in Gantt, SC
Although the family based visa procedure is well-established, households in Gantt, SC, could face distinct challenges along the way. One of the most typical barriers is the lengthy processing times associated with family preference categories. Depending on the family relationship and the beneficiary’s country of origin, wait times can vary from several years to over two decades. Additionally, gathering the required documentation to establish a qualifying relationship can be hard, most notably in cases concerning marriages, adoptions, or stepchildren. Families in smaller communities like Gantt could also experience reduced access to immigration attorneys or legal aid organizations, which can create challenges to work through the process without professional guidance. Furthermore, modifications in immigration policy at the federal level can bring about uncertainty and influence processing timelines, making it important for families to keep up with current regulations.

What documents are required to file a family based visa petition?
Submitting a family based visa petition} requires various key documents and forms, which include a properly completed Form I-130 (Petition for Alien Relative), verification of the petitioner’s U.S. citizenship or lawful permanent resident status, evidence of the eligible familial connection including birth certificates or marriage certificates, passport-style photos, and financial support paperwork establishing the sponsor’s means to provide for the beneficiary. Can a family based visa petition be denied, and what can be done if it is?
A family based visa petition can be rejected for various reasons, including insufficient documentation of the qualifying bond, inability to satisfy monetary sponsorship requirements, immigration violations, or criminal background issues. If a petition is turned down, the petitioner may have the option to file a motion to revisit or review, contest the decision, or file a new petition with extra corroborating proof.
